Understanding Sports Injuries: Acute vs Overuse
Sports injuries generally fall into two categories, and prevention depends on recognising which pattern you are dealing with.
Acute injuries occur suddenly, often from a fall, collision, awkward landing, or rapid change in direction. Overuse injuries develop gradually from repeated stress, poor mechanics, or insufficient recovery.
Quick differences to help you identify the pattern
Acute injury is more likely when you notice:
A distinct moment of pain during a specific movement
Rapid swelling or bruising
A popping sensation or immediate loss of function
Overuse injury is more likely when you notice:
Pain that builds over days or weeks
Discomfort that improves with rest but returns with activity
Stiffness at the start of exercise that worsens afterward
Knowing the pattern helps you choose the right response. Acute injuries often require immediate rest and assessment, while overuse injuries typically require workload changes, technique adjustments, and targeted strengthening.

Common Sports Injuries and What Usually Causes Them
While every sport has its risks, certain injuries appear repeatedly because human anatomy has predictable weak points under stress.
Knee injuries
The knee absorbs impact, rotation, and load. Common problems include ligament sprains, meniscus irritation or tears, patellofemoral pain, and tendon overload.
Frequent causes include:
Sudden pivoting, cutting, or landing mechanics
Weak hips and glutes causing the knee to collapse inward
Sharp spikes in running distance or intensity
Poor footwear or training surfaces that increase joint stress
Ankle sprains
Ankle sprains are among the most common injuries in court sports and trail running. They often occur when the foot rolls inward on an uneven surface or after a jump landing.
Frequent causes include:
Poor balance and proprioception
Previous ankle sprains that were not fully rehabilitated
Fatigue late in training sessions or matches
Shoulder pain and rotator cuff strain
Shoulder problems are common in weight training, swimming, tennis, and jobs with repeated overhead work. They range from rotator cuff strain to impingement-like symptoms caused by poor movement patterns.
Frequent causes include:
Overhead lifting with limited mobility
Weak scapular control and upper back muscles
Excessive volume without enough recovery
Lower back pain
Back pain can be triggered by poor lifting technique, prolonged sitting combined with training, weak trunk control, and tight hips. It may also be linked to poor load progression in deadlifts, squats, or high-impact training.
Frequent causes include:
Rounding the spine under load
Weak core stability during dynamic movements
Returning to heavy lifting too quickly after time off

Overuse and Poor Movement Habits
Many injuries are not caused by one dramatic incident, but by small, repeated errors that gradually overload tissues. Overuse is especially common among motivated exercisers who increase training quickly or push through early warning signs.
Repetitive strain and joint stress
Repetitive movements in running, cycling, rowing, and basketball can apply continuous stress to specific areas, especially knees, ankles, shins, and shoulders. When tissues do not recover fully, microstrain accumulates into inflammation, pain, and reduced performance.
Common early signals people ignore:
Mild discomfort that appears only near the end of training
A persistent “tight” feeling in the same spot every session
Soreness that does not fade within 48 hours
Incorrect form and technique
Poor technique is a major driver of preventable injuries. It often shows up when someone is new to a sport, increases load too quickly, or becomes fatigued and loses control of alignment.
Technique issues that commonly cause problems:
Knees collapsing inward during squats, lunges, or landings
Excessive forward lean or pounding stride in running
Shrugging shoulders and over-arching during overhead pressing
Jerking movements when lifting instead of controlled repetition
Small corrections make a large difference because they distribute force across the right muscles rather than dumping load into joints and tendons.
Skipping warm-ups and cool-downs
Skipping warm-ups raises injury risk because muscles and connective tissues are less prepared for sudden demand. Cool-downs are also useful because they help you downshift gradually and may reduce stiffness the next day.
A practical warm-up structure:
3–5 minutes of light cardio to raise temperature
Dynamic mobility that matches the workout, such as hip swings, arm circles, and ankle rocks
Movement-specific rehearsal, such as bodyweight squats before loaded squats
A practical cool-down structure:
3–5 minutes of easy movement to lower heart rate
Gentle mobility for the areas you trained
Hydration and a quick check-in on any pain signals

Strength, Stability, and Recovery: The Injury-Prevention Triad
Injury prevention is not only about how you move in a single session. It is also about whether your body has the capacity to tolerate your weekly training load.
Muscle imbalance and weak support
When some muscles dominate and others lag behind, joints take the hit. A common example is knee pain linked to weak glutes and hips, where the knee becomes the “shock absorber” for poor control upstream.
Helpful strength priorities for many active people:
Glute strength and hip stability to control knee alignment
Hamstring strength for running resilience and knee protection
Calf strength for ankle support and impact tolerance
Upper back and scapular strength to protect shoulders during pressing and pulling
Inadequate rest and recovery
Recovery is where adaptation happens. Without adequate recovery, tissues stay irritated, movement quality drops, and injury risk climbs.
Key recovery inputs:
Sleep that is consistent in both duration and timing
Hydration that matches your activity level and climate
Nutrition that includes adequate protein and overall calories
Rest days or low-intensity days to reduce cumulative stress
A useful mindset shift is to treat rest as training. It is part of the plan, not a break from it.

How to Progress Training Safely
Many preventable injuries occur after a rapid increase in intensity, frequency, or duration. Your cardiovascular system may adapt quickly, but tendons and connective tissues usually adapt more slowly.
Simple rules for gradual progression
Use these guardrails to reduce overload:
Increase only one variable at a time, such as distance, weight, or speed
Build “easy weeks” into your schedule to reduce cumulative fatigue
Keep most sessions at a moderate intensity if you are adding volume
Treat pain that changes your form as a stop sign, not a challenge
Practical examples that prevent flare-ups
For runners:
Increase weekly distance gradually rather than adding a long run and speed work in the same week
Rotate surfaces to reduce repetitive impact, such as mixing track, road, and trails
For gym training:
Add load in smaller jumps and prioritise consistent technique
Use controlled tempo rather than chasing maximum weight when fatigue is high

When to Stop and Seek Medical Advice
It is common to feel minor soreness after exercise, but certain symptoms suggest something more serious than routine training discomfort. Continuing to train through these signs can prolong recovery and increase the likelihood of a chronic problem.
Symptoms that warrant assessment
Stop activity and seek medical advice if you notice:
Swelling that appears quickly or persists
Joint instability, giving way, or locking
Weakness that affects normal walking or lifting
Pain that returns repeatedly in the same spot
Reduced range of motion that does not improve with rest
Numbness, tingling, or radiating pain
Early treatment may include rest, physical therapy, medication, activity modification, or imaging when needed.
